Myra Lewis Williams, also known as Myra Gale Brown, was the third wife of late rock n roll pioneer Jerry Lee Lewis and more infamously his 13-year-old cousin at the time they got married. Lewis was an incendiary showman who often played with his fists, elbows, feet, and backside, sometimes climbing on top of the piano during gigs and even apocryphally setting it on fire. The production on his early country albums, such as Another Place, Another Time and She Even Woke Me Up To Say Goodbye, was sparse, quite different from the slick "Nashville sound" that was predominant on country radio at the time, and also expressed a full commitment by Lewis to a country audience.
